Factors Affecting Cost
- Length of the Gas Line: Longer lines require more materials and labor.
- Type of Piping Used: Different materials, such as copper or flexible CSST, have varying costs.
- Complexity of the Installation: More complex installations with multiple bends and connections will increase labor cost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as or obstacles can increase labor time and cost.
- Existing Infrastructure: Whether you are adding to an existing system or installing a new one can affect costs.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ost in Torrance, CA |
---|---|
Installing a new gas line (per foot) | $15 - $25 |
Gas line pressure test | $50 - $100 |
Permits and inspection fees | $100 - $300 |
Installing a gas shut-off valve | $150 - $300 |
Connecting gas line to appliance | $100 - $200 |
Trenching for underground gas line | $10 - $20 per foot |
Repairing an existing gas line | $150 - $700 |
